 "Accidentally wedded to a werewolf" is the second book in the series but it's a standalone. Both books are set in a fictional small town in Alaska were monsters can live safely and openly. In this book we follow a family of werewolves that run an inn and Luna, a rich girl who gets stranded in the town. Oliver is next in line to become the alpha but after a traumatic event that affected the entire pack the current alpha doesn't feel he is ready yet. Oliver is grumpy and has isolated himself. Luna on the other hand is pure sunshine and very social. The two of them accidentally end up magically bonded and until the bond is broken they have to be close to each other.
I loved so many things in the book. I adored the small town setting and all the different monsters that live there. I loved how Luna helped them and how they accepted her. The found family theme was also beautiful and heartwarming. Oliver's pack embraced Luna and gave her something she was always missing and Luna helped Oliver heal.
The forced proximity was very entertaining and the chemistry between Luna and Oliver was explosive. Both Luna and Oliver grew so much as characters and I loved following their journey.
I can't wait to read more books set in this small town!
